Stirlingshire Junior Football Association
Stirlingshire Junior Football Association was founded in 1889 and celebrated its 50th anniversary in 1939. Junior football in Scotland is now split into regional divisions. In Scotland, junior football is the equivalent of English non-league football. It is a step up from amateur level, but the clubs are not in the Scottish Football League.

General Iron Fitters' Association
The General Iron Fitters Association was instituted in Glasgow in 1892 and registered under the Trade Union Acts in 1896. Despite originating in Glasgow, the bulk of the membership was in the Falkirk area and from 1921 the registered office was at 30 Newmarket St, Falkirk and then from 1954 the office moved to 11 Callendar Riggs, Falkirk.

Falkirk Young Men's Christian Association
The Young Men's Christian Association (YMCA), founded in 1844, is an international network of non-sectarian organisations that provide athletic, recreational, cultural and educational services to their members. The YMCA today has grown into an international organisation, operating in over 100 countries worldwide. The Falkirk Branch was founded in 1854. Minutes taken of the first meeting state that the objective of the Association is, "the Religious, and moral improvement of the young men of Falkirk." In Scotland, YMCA Scotland is the collective body of all YMCA local associations. The work of the YMCA is carried out through local YMCA's and national programmes.

George Fairbairn (senior)
Mr George Fairbairn, of Camelon Park, was ordained an elder in Falkirk Parish Church on 20th April, 1823. He was head of a large nail-making establishment in Camelon, then the staple industry of the village. His son, Mr George Fairbairn, was inducted to the eldership in Falkirk Parish Church in 1869, having been previously ordained to the office some time before at Bridge of Allan. He was for many years representative of Falkirk Iron Co in the north of Scotland and also in Ireland.
